Counting Cards Mythologies
Prior to beginning lets dispel 2 common myths regarding card counting:
1. Card counters don’t remember each card they have seen being dealt out of a deck or shoe, and counting cards does NOT have to be complex.
In fact, uncomplicated plans can be very effectual. It is the rationale the plan is built on, NOT its encumbrance that creates a system successful.
2. Card counting also doesn’t permit a player to discern with accuracy what card will be dealt from the deck next.
Card counting is at most a probability theory NOT a foretelling abstraction.
While it puts the expectations in your favor longer term, short-term bad luck segments happen for ALL people, so be ready!
1. Why counting cards works
People who play good 21 scheme with a card counting plan can best the casinos edge.
The reasoning behind this is simple. Low cards favor the house in vingt-et-un, and large cards favour the gambler.
Small cards favor the dealer because they aid her achieve winning totals on her hands when the casino is stiff, (has a 12, 13, 14, 15, or 16 total on their 1st 2 cards).
2. Counting Cards Your Edge on the House
In gambling den blackjack, you can stay on your stiffs if you want to, but the croupier cannot. The casino has little decision to make but you do, and this is is your edge.
Rules of the game require that the house hit their stiffs no matter how loaded the shoe is in high cards that will break her.
3. Counting Cards Increasing The chances Of Getting Blackjack
The large cards favour the gambler not only because they may bust the dealer when he takes a card on his stiffs, but because Faces and Aces create blackjacks.
Though blackjacks are of course, equally distributed between the house and the player, the important fact is that the player is paid more (three to two) when she is dealt a blackjack.
4. You Do Not Have To Add Up All the Cards
In card counting, you don’t need to count the numbers of every of the individual card values in order to realize when you have an edge over the house.
You only need to understand at what point the shoe is rich or depleted in large cards i.e the cards favorable to the gambler.
5. Counting Cards – You Need To Take Action On Your Edge!
Counting cards on its own can reveal when you achieve an benefit, but to pump up your profits you will want to change your wager size higher when you have an advantage and lower when you do not.
For counting cards, to be effective you will want to take action and capitalize on the situations that are are beneficial to you.
